  • Patent number: 5005275
    Abstract: An improved carrier tape is disclosed comprising an elongated base strip and an elongated cover strip both formed of a plastic film material. The base strip is provided with longitudinally spaced cavities for components to be transported therein as well as a series of spaced, longitudinally extending sprocket drive holes for advancing the tape. The cover strip has a raised hump on its top surface positioned so as to align with the sprocket holes when the tape is assembled. The hump defines a living hinge for the adjacent surfaces of the cover strip top face. Accordingly, when the hump is depressed the sidewalls of the cover strip move outwardly so as to clear the edges of the base strip. Conversely, when the hump is released, the sidewalls return to their relaxed position. A device for applying the cover strip to the base strip applies pressure to the hump of the cover strip while guiding the sidewalls of the cover strip around the top edge of the base strip.

  • Patent number: 4890935
    Abstract: A leak resistant toothless plastic zipper is provided. The closed end of the zipper fused together and/or is secured in position by a clamp from which a gasket extends toward the open end of the zipper to engage with the zipper slider in sealing the gap that would otherwise form at the zipper closed end. A hook is provided to secure the tab of the zipper slider in sealing engagement with the gasket when the slider is at the closed end. The gasket may be disposed about the zipper elements or interposed between the elements. A bag incorporating such a zipper is also disclosed.

  • Patent number: 4354541
    Abstract: A closure strip (1) which incorporates a profiled closure element for use in resealable or reclosable bags is provided with a channel (4) in its surface which contacts a bag forming substrate material (6) for receiving adhesive (5). The presence of the channel ensures that a suitable thickness of adhesive is present at the time of bonding of the closure strip to the substrate. The invention also provides a method of making bag forming material by use of such a closure strip.
